Quoting CVE-2007-6063:
"Buffer overflow in the isdn_net_setcfg function in isdn_net.c in Linux kernel 2.6.23 allows local users to have an unknown impact via a crafted argument to the isdn_ioctl function."

Although only reported for 2.6.23, this bug got fixed for Debian Etch's kernel, see DSA-1436-1 (http://www.debian.org/security/2007/dsa-1436).
